NCCU WOMEN’S TENNIS CONTINUES ITS SWING TO THE CONFERENCE TITLE

Lady Eagles Defeat Hampton 4-2 in Opening Road of the MEAC Tournament


NCCU WT v. Hampton



RALEIGH, N.C. (www.NCCUEaglePride.com) - North Carolina Central University swept the doubles point and clinched three singles victories to defeat the Pirates of Hampton University 4-2 in the opening round of the Mid-Eastern Athletic Conference Women’s Tennis Tournament in Raleigh, N.C., at Millbrook Tennis Center.
 
No. 1 doubles duo Cameron Chatman and Olesya Palko defeated Melanie Scott and Tabita Daolio 8-1, No. 2 doubles pair Ekaterina Nekrasova and Rebecca Wood beat Barenese Myers and Maria Ycaza 8-1, while No. 3 doubles team Lakisha Mcdougald and Julia Aguilar tallied their first doubles win of the season off a 8-1 victory over Calisia Reid and Danielle Butler.
 
Palko, Chatman and Wood continued the winning stride during singles play.  Palko beat Reid 6-1, 6-1, as Chatman overpowered Myers 6-3, 6-1 and Wood conquered Ycaza 7-5, 6-1. 
 
Among NCCU teams that have participated in single-elimination tournament action, the women’s tennis team is the second squad to advance to the second round.
 
The maroon and gray continues MEAC Women’s Tennis Tournament play on Saturday, April 14 at 8:30 a.m. in Raleigh, N.C., against South Carolina State on the Millbrook Tennis Center courts.
